OBD2 P0135: What It Means

This code reads as O2 sensor heater circuit malfunction (bank 1 sensor 1).” That means that the internal heater in the O2 sensor has failed. It’s usually impossible to fix what’s going on internally, so when it’s broken, it’s really broken.

Likely Symptoms

Here’s what you may experience due to the P0135 code:

  • Check engine light.
  • Decreased fuel economy. The heater circuit does most of its work when the car is cold. It heats the O2 sensor so that it can obtain correct readings on how the engine is running.
  • Rough engine running. Usually this will manifest itself in cold starts, where the O2 sensor can’t read the exhaust correctly. Note: If the heater circuit has failed, usually the O2 sensor isn’t far behind.

Probable Causes

Here’s what could be causing the issue:

  • O2 sensor failure. The only issue this could be is a bad O2 sensor. 

What Part Is Potentially Affected?

Very rarely, this can cause engine damage. Usually, you can hurt your catalytic converter if you let the engine run poorly for long enough.

Possible Fixes

Here are the most common fixes to remedy the P0135 code:

  • Replace O2 sensor. The only fix to a bad O2 sensor heater is to replace the O2 sensor. Pretty straightforward!
